The Langtang region features attractive routes, immense high peaks, endless ridges, and thrilling elevation. This incredible Himalayan trek is only a day’s drive from Kathmandu. It takes you to the area without the crowd and noise of the overtraveled paths. 

Along the way, you will walk across hills, villages, glaciers, and alpine forests, and see the ancient mountain culture that has remained untouched for generations. Snow-capped peaks rise sharply above the valley floor, prayer flags move slowly in the wind while stone built houses depict the strength and patience of people who have been living in this region for ages.

The Langtang trekking routes offer a unique and authentic high-altitude travel experience. There are fewer people on the trails, human interactions are more sincere, and the immersion into the nature and culture of the region is immediate and deep. 

The trek gets more meaningful with every step, from crossing glacial moraines and walking next to raging mountain rivers to traversing yak pastures, holy monasteries and traditional Tamang villages. Walking in Langtang Valley is to move through a living Himalayan landscape where nature, spirituality and human endurance are inseparably intertwined. 

This vast valley is U shaped, which is very wide and the rock walls surrounding it were smoothed by ancient ice movement which denotes the past glacial activity. The glacial melt from the mountains forms the icy rivers that cut relentlessly through stone. 

At the same time, the temperature becomes colder and the air sharper as you walk deeper into the valley. The surrounding white peaks and ice fields make you feel the gigantic forces that have shaped the dramatic trekking landscapes in the Himalayas.

Why Take the Langtang Trek?

The Langtang area offers all the high altitude excitement that trekkers are looking for. It is a perfect selection for those who are willing to go beyond the surface and seek the real and meaningful experiences.

The Langtang trek’s main attractions are:

  • The close-up sight of Langtang Lirung (7,234m) which is the highest peak in the valley
  • Ancient glaciers and rugged alpine terrains that have been shaped by nature for thousands of years
  • An in-depth cultural exchange with the Tamang people, whose customs and Tibetan-influenced heritage define the area
  • Trekking routes that are flexible and can easily connect with Gosaikunda and Helambu, resulting in longer and more diverse itineraries
  • This is a trek where nature and culture go hand in hand, where the peaks, the sacred spaces and the daily mountain life all come together to tell one, uninterrupted, Himalayan story.

Walking the Valley of Glaciers

The landscape begins a dramatic transformation as soon as you get over Lama Hotel and Ghodatabela. The vegetation gets less dense, the atmosphere becomes cooler, and the path leads you to a huge U-shaped valley, which reflects Langtang’s mighty glacial past.

During this trek, you will see:

  • Great valley walls made by ice, rising very steeply on both sides
  • Glacial rivers splashing into the rocks with their loud sound are heard all over the valley
  • Alpine pastures with the backdrop of snow and stone
  • Snow capped Himalayan peaks that seem to be exceptionally close, almost hanging over you

At the Kyanjin Gompa, the valley is completely visible. The village, which is enclosed by high mountains and ancient glaciers, feels like a natural amphitheater of ice, rock, and sky. From here, it is possible to make the optional hike to either Kyanjin Ri or Tserko Ri and enjoy the view of the glaciers and the sharp peaks of the Himalayan mountains. It is a journey where effort and wonder come together, giving one of the most stunning visual rewards in the trekking of Nepal.

Spiritual Experiences During the Journey

The Langtang Trek is a spiritually rewarding adventure. A central highlight is Kyanjin Gompa. It is a quiet settlement located among the ice and the mountains of the Langtang Valley. The Buddhist monastery (Kyanjin Gompa) here is the center of prayer, meditation, and social interaction. 

Kyanjin Gompa monastery gives you a quiet moment of reflection while overlooking sweeping ice fields and snow-capped summits. The village lets you stop and get linked to the nature and the spiritual power of the valley.

In case you want to have high altitude spiritual challenge, the trek can be extended to Gosaikunda Lake, a holy place for both Hindus and Buddhists. These clear-water lakes, situated at about 4,380 meters above sea level, are steeped in myth and hold traditional religious significance. 

The trekkers on the Langtang Gosaikunda Trek will cross high passes and traverse the unexplored areas. The reflection of white peaks on the icy surface of the lake and its religious importance give you a wonderful feeling of being close to both nature and the spiritual heritage of the region.
